While reviewing logical decoding of 2PC xacts work, I noticed that we
need $SUBJECT [1]. Commit 1eb6d6527a [2] allowed to track replica
origin replay progress for 2PC but it was not complete. It misses to
properly track the progress for rollback prepared especially it missed
to update the code for recovery. Additionally, we need to allow
tracking it on subscriber nodes where
wal_level might not be logical.

As noted in [1], without this the subscriber might again ask for
rollback prepared lsn after restart.

Attached patch addresses this problem.

commit 1eb6d6527aae264b3e0b9c95aa70bb7a594ad1cf
Author: Simon Riggs <simon(at)2ndQuadrant(dot)com>
Date: Wed Mar 28 17:42:50 2018 +0100

Store 2PC GID in commit/abort WAL recs for logical decoding

Store GID of 2PC in commit/abort WAL records when wal_level = logical.
This allows logical decoding to send the SAME gid to subscribers
across restarts of logical replication.

Track relica origin replay progress for 2PC.
